BOOK SUMMARY

“The Mixed Up Chameleon” is a colourful picture book in which a bored chameleon wishes it could be like all the other animals it sees fast like a cheetah, tall like a giraffe, big like a polar bear only to become a ridiculous mix‑and‑match creature. When the chameleon realises it can no longer do what chameleons do best—catching flies and blending in—it wishes to be itself again, gently teaching young children about identity, happiness and being happy with who you are.
